Description
This perfect 210 acre farm located in Putnam County has more to offer than just your average land tract. It has 1 freshwater swimming/ fishing hole that is the starting point for spring creek, 1-2 acre stocked pond, 8,000 sq ft 13 stall horse barn with 2 tackle rooms and a rustic bathroom, 2 access roads, and 30-40 acres of open pasture and roughly 170 acres of wooded land. All of these amenities are great but with it only being 16 minutes from Algood Walmart makes it feel like you are never far from town!
